Chapter 18-Steering and Suspension Exam Questions With Verified Solutions. Steering column - answersurrounds and supports the steering shaft. The bottom portion is perforated metal or a wire mesh. It's designed to collapse during a collision. steering shaft assembly - answerconnects the steering wheel to the steering gear. Usually consists of upper and lower shafts steering gear - answerchanges the rotating motion of the steering shaft to a back-and-forth movement of the steering linkage steering linkage - answerconsists of the components that transfer the motion of the steering gear to the vehicle's wheels steering knuckle - answerthe connection between the steering and suspension systems rack-and-pinion steering system - answeris bolted to the cowl, engine cradle, or frame. The major components of this assembly include the rack, which is a toothed rod, and the pinion gear parallelogram steering gear - answertakes the rotating action of the steering wheel, turns it 90 degrees, and transfers it to the pitman sector shaft pitman arm - answerconverts the rotation of the sector shaft to a back-and-forth motion and transfers this motion to the rest of the steering linkage center link - answera major part of a parallelogram linkage/ is moved to the left or right by the pitman arm/ supports one end of the center idler arm - answera major part of a parallelogram linkage/is bolted the vehicle's frame and moves as the center link pivots/not all parallelogram steering systems have one tie rods - answerprovides connections between the ends of the center link and the steering arms suspension system - answerisolates the vehicle's body from vibrations caused by the up-and- down movement of wheels
